Iwakawa T, Ishihara H, Takamura K, Sakai I, Suzuki A. Measurements of extracellular fluid volume in highly perfused organs and lung water in hypo- and hypervolaemic dogs. Ugeskr Laeger 1998; 15:414-21. [PMID: 9699098 DOI: 10.1097/00003643-199807000-00006] [Citation(s) in RCA: 21]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/25/2022]
Abstract
The purpose of this study was to identify whether the central extracellular fluid volume status following hypo- and hypervolaemia can be measured by the initial distribution volume of glucose or by the extravascular lung water. These two estimates were compared with the initial distribution volume of sucrose which has been used as an indicator for the measurement of the extracellular fluid volume. The above three estimates were determined by the administration of glucose, chilled saline and sucrose solutions, before and after haemorrhage (30 mL kg-1), and subsequent fluid load (lactated Ringer's solution 90 mL kg-1). The distribution volumes of glucose and sucrose decreased after haemorrhage and increased after fluid load compared with normovolaemic values, and a linear correlation was obtained between these two distribution volumes (r = 0.93, P < 0.001, n = 36). However, the extravascular lung water remained statistically unchanged throughout the procedure, despite a weak linear correlation with the sucrose distribution volume (r = 0.38, n = 33, P < 0.05). These results indicate that the initial distribution volume of glucose is more useful as an indicator of the central extracellular fluid volume status than the extravascular lung water.

Abstract
With the use of the monoclonal antibody UA301, which specifically recognizes the nervous system in ascidian larvae, the neuronal connections of the peripheral and central nervous systems in the ascidian Ciona intestinalis were observed. Three types of peripheral nervous system neurons were found: two located in the larval trunk and the other in the larval tail. These neurons were epidermal and their axons extended to the central nervous system and connected with the visceral ganglion directly or indirectly. The most rostral system (rostral trunk epidermal neurons, RTEN) was distributed bilateral-symmetrically. In addition, presumptive papillar neurons in palps were found which might be related to the RTEN. Another neuron group (apical trunk epidermal neurons, ATEN) was located in the apical part of the trunk. The caudal peripheral nervous system (caudal epidermal neurons, CEN) was located at the dorsal and ventral midline of the caudal epidermis. In the larval central nervous system, two major axon bundles were observed: one was of a photoreceptor complex and the other was connected with RTEN. These axon bundles joined in the posterior sensory vesicle, ran posteriorly through the visceral ganglion and branched into two caudal nerves which ran along the lateral walls of the caudal nerve tube. In addition, some immunopositive cells existed in the most proximal part of the caudal nerve tube and may be motoneurons.

de Barry J, Kawahara S, Takamura K, Janoshazi A, Kirino Y, Olds JL, Lester DS, Alkon DL, Yoshioka T. Time-resolved imaging of protein kinase C activation during sea urchin egg fertilization. Exp Cell Res 1997; 234:115-24. [PMID: 9223376 DOI: 10.1006/excr.1997.3597] [Citation(s) in RCA: 12] [Impact Index Per Article: 0.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/04/2023]
Abstract
To study protein kinase C (PKC) activation during sea urchin egg fertilization we used three different fluorescent probes specific for PKC, namely, fim-1, which recognizes the catalytic site of the enzyme, and BODIPY- and NBD-phorbol esters interacting with the PKC regulatory domain. We were able to follow PKC activation during the early steps of fertilization, the three different probes giving the same fluorescent pattern. Within 120 s following insemination, the fluorescent signal increased and clustered in the cortical zone of the cell. The process was Ca2+ dependent and was inhibited in the presence of staurosporine, a PKC inhibitor. According to our in vitro probe characterization, this signal increase is due to PKC activation. These findings were further confirmed by Western blot analysis. This initial phase was followed by a rapid decrease which might be attributed to PKC hydrolysis by Ca2(+)-dependent proteases. The kinetics and the site distribution of PKC activation appear in complete agreement with the putative functions previously suggested for PKC during fertilization.

Arai K, Jin D, Kusu F, Takamura K. Determination of p-hydroxymandelic acid enantiomers in urine by high-performance liquid chromatography with electrochemical detection. J Pharm Biomed Anal 1997; 15:1509-14. [PMID: 9226583 DOI: 10.1016/s0731-7085(97)00038-1] [Citation(s) in RCA: 7]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/04/2023]
Abstract
High-performance liquid chromatography (HPLC) with electrochemical detection using a chiral ligand-exchange column was developed for the enantioselective determination of p-hydroxymandelic acid (HMA), a metabolite of synephrine, with high sensitivity. A good linear relationship between current ratio and amount was noted for 0.5-500 pmol HMA, with a correlation coefficient of 0.999 for each HMA enantiomer. The relative standard deviation (R.S.D.) was 1.6% at 100 pmol d-HMA and 2.2% at 100 pmol l-HMA. The detection limit of each HMA enantiomer was 0.5 pmol (signal to noise ratio, S/N = 3). By this method, HMA in Citrus unshiu and in urine following the ingestion of C. unshiu was determined. Although no HMA was found in c. unshiu, d- and l-HMA were present in urine after the ingestion of C. unshiu. The time courses of HMA and conjugated synephrine enantiomers excreted in urine following the ingestion of C. unshiu for 24 h could be monitored. This method should prove applicable to the study of synephrine metabolism.

Fukumoto S, Takamura K, Nakanishi K, Yamamoto M, Inaba S, Makimura S, Yoshikawa T, Terai T. Peripheral primitive neuroectodermal tumor involving the paravertebral and retroperitoneal regions. Intern Med 1997; 36:424-9. [PMID: 9213191 DOI: 10.2169/internalmedicine.36.424] [Citation(s) in RCA: 8]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/04/2023] Open
Abstract
A rare case of peripheral primitive neuroectodermal tumor (PNET) is reported. A 68-year-old woman complaining of lumbago was admitted to our hospital. Diagnosis was made based on pathological findings characterized by Homer Wright-type rosettes. Ultrastructural examination showed the presence of neurosecretory granules and short cytoplasmic processes, which were highly suggestive of neural differentiation. Chromosomal analysis of the neoplastic cells revealed translocation (11;22)(q24;q12), which is often found in Ewing's sarcoma and Askin tumor. These results strengthen the hypothesis of a common histogenesis for these small round cell tumors, and suggest common oncogenesis for these neoplasms.

Fuse T, Kusu F, Takamura K. Determination of acid values of fats and oils by flow injection analysis with electrochemical detection. J Pharm Biomed Anal 1997; 15:1515-9. [PMID: 9226584 DOI: 10.1016/s0731-7085(97)00039-3] [Citation(s) in RCA: 15] [Impact Index Per Article: 0.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/04/2023]
Abstract
A new method using a flow injection system with electrochemical detection was developed to determine acid values of fats and oils. VK3 (2-methyl-1,4-naphthoquinone) solution, i.e., ethanol containing 3 mM VK3 and 38 mM LiClO4, was used as the carrier solution. Flow signals were monitored at -0.33 V vs. Ag/AgCl. For preparation of a sample solution, an oil sample was completely dissolved in VK3 solution, or fatty acids were extracted from the sample into this solution. Aliquots (5 microliters) of the sample solution were injected into the flow injection system. Acid values were determined based on flow signals for 14 samples and the results were found to be consistent with those by potentiometric titration. Relative standard deviation was less than 2%. Samples were processed at the rate of 60 h-1. The stability of fish and cod liver oils was followed by measuring acid values for 8 weeks. This method proved to be a simple and rapid means for acid value determination.

Ohyama T, Matsubara C, Takamura K. Sensitive densitometry for the determination of platelet-activating factor and other phospholipids in human tears. Analyst 1996; 121:1943-7. [PMID: 9008409 DOI: 10.1039/an9962101943]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/03/2023]
Abstract
A sensitive TLC method is reported for the determination of the platelet-activating factor (PAF) and other phospholipids in human tears. Tear samples absorbed on filter-paper were subjected to diatomite column extraction with chloroform-methanol. The eluent containing phospholipids was spotted on a silica gel plate. After removing lipids other than phospholipids by pre-development with hexane-diethyl ether (4 + 1 v/v), individual phospholipid separation was carried out by development with chloroform-methanol-water (65 + 35 + 7 v/v). Phospholipase C and then alkaline phosphatase solutions were sprayed on the TLC plate at 45 degrees C to liberate phosphate from each phospholipid. By spray application of a mixture of ammonium molybdate and Malachite Green, the liberated phosphates appeared as blue-green spots of molybdophosphate-Malachite Green aggregate on a yellow-brown background. The absorbance of each spot on the plate was measured at 620 nm with a densitometer. The peak area was found to be linearly related to PAF content in the range 2-100 pmol per spot, the RSD being 2% (n = 7). Approximately 86% of standard PAF added to tears was recovered. By this method, lysophosphatidylcholine (lysoPC), phosphatidylcholine (PC) and phosphatidylethanolamine (PE) in human tears could also be detected with high sensitivity. Each phospholipid in healthy human tears showed a nearly constant content; PAF, lysoPC, PC and PE were present at levels of 26.2, 42.3, 10.0 and 19.7%, respectively.

Arai K, Kusu F, Noguchi N, Takamura K, Osawa H. Selective determination of chloride and bromide ions in serum by cyclic voltammetry. Anal Biochem 1996; 240:109-13. [PMID: 8811885 DOI: 10.1006/abio.1996.0336] [Citation(s) in RCA: 30] [Impact Index Per Article: 1.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/02/2023]
Abstract
Voltammetric determination of chloride and bromide ions in serum was made using a one-body type Ag electrode, whose surface was covered with a dialysis membrane for preventing interference from proteins. This determination was based on measurement of the charge of the reduction wave of silver halide formed on the Ag electrode surface in a halide ion solution during a cathodic potential sweep. In this method, depending on the potential sweep range, the charge of the reduction wave of AgI, AgI + AgBr, or AgI + AgBr + AgCl can be measured. Here, the method was used to determine the chloride and bromide ions in artificial serum. Linear concentration ranges were 1.0 x 10(-2)-2.4 x 10(-1) M for chloride ions and 5.0 x 10(-3)-1.8 x 10(-2) M for bromide ions. The correlation coefficient was 0.999 in each case. The relative standard deviation for chloride ion (1.0 x 10(-1) M) was 1.9% (n = 10), and that for bromide ion (1.5 x 10(-2) M) was 2.5% (n = 10). Bromide ions at a relatively high concentration as the component of serum had no effect on the determination of the chloride ion in the serum. This method is thus useful for the selective determination of chloride and bromide ions in serum.

Takamura K. Life cycle of the damselfly Calopteryx atrata in relation to pesticide contamination. ECOTOXICOLOGY (LONDON, ENGLAND) 1996; 5:1-8. [PMID: 24193504 DOI: 10.1007/bf00116319]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[Track Full Text] [Subscribe] [Scholar Register] [Received: 10/21/1994] [Accepted: 02/16/1995] [Indexed: 06/02/2023]
Abstract
: The life cycle of the damselfly Calopteryx atrata was investigated in relation to pesticide contamination occurring in its aquatic habitat. Calopteryx atrata emerged from the River Onogawa around May and stayed as immature adults in forests away from the stream. From late June to mid-August, mature adults were engaged in reproduction at the stream. On the other hand, pesticide contamination occurred from April to August with its peak in May and June, following transplantation of young rice plants. Mature nymphs of C. atrata experienced pesticide contamination, but may have tolerated it. Hatched nymphs had high susceptibility to two of the commonly used insecticides, fenitrothion (mortality occurred at >4.0 μg l(-1) in 24 h and at >2.0 μg l(-1) in 48 h) and fenthion (>2.0 μg l(-1) in 24 h and >1.0 μg l(-1) in 48 h). Hatching was estimated to occur mainly in August, when pesticide contamination was not as high as the susceptibility level. However, the level of pesticide contamination in August is variable due to its origin from aerial spraying, so hatched nymphs may experience a hazardous amount of pesticides depending on the year or place. The population of C. atrata does not escape the risk of pesticide contamination completely and may be affected by it.

Kotani N, Hirota K, Anzawa N, Takamura K, Sakai T, Matsuki A. Motor and sensory disability has a strong relationship to induction dose of thiopental in patients with the hypertropic variety of Charcot-Marie-Tooth syndrome. Anesth Analg 1996; 82:182-6. [PMID: 8712399 DOI: 10.1097/00000539-199601000-00034] [Citation(s) in RCA: 4] [Impact Index Per Article: 0.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 02/01/2023]
Abstract
In a prospective study, we determined the anesthetic induction dose of thiopental and the clinical variables influencing the appropriate induction dose of thiopental in 20 patients with the hypertrophic variety of Charcot-Marie-Tooth syndrome (CMT). As controls we chose 50 patients without CMT. Motor disturbance was evaluated in terms of muscle weakness of the distal lower and upper extremities. We examined sensory disturbance by evaluating loss of sensation in the index finger and great toe. The preinduction cardiac output was measured by echocardiography. Anesthesia was induced with repeated injections of 50 mg thiopental. The minimum induction dose of thiopental (MID) was confirmed when the eyelash reflex ceased. We maintained anesthesia with enflurane and nitrous oxide. The 95% confidence interval of the MID in patients used as the controls was 2.5-4.9 mg/kg. The MID in 11 patients with CMT was less than 2.5 mg/kg. MIDs in the patients with CMT were significantly smaller than those of the control patients (P < 0.0001). Also we found a strong relationship between the MID and the severity of both motor and sensory disturbances (P = 0.003 and 0.002, respectively). There was no relationship between the MID and other clinical variables, such as age, gender, inherited type, body weight, and preinduction cardiac output. Because delay in the recovery from anesthesia can be caused by an inappropriate dose of thiopental in CMT patients in whom motor and sensory function is seriously impaired, the dose of thiopental probably should be reduced and based on the individual patient's response.

Takamura K. Chironomids fail to emerge from LAS-contaminated water. ECOTOXICOLOGY (LONDON, ENGLAND) 1995; 4:245-257. [PMID: 24197746 DOI: 10.1007/bf00116343] [Citation(s) in RCA: 4] [Impact Index Per Article: 0.1] [Reference Citation Analysis] [Abstract] [Track Full Text] [Subscribe] [Scholar Register] [Received: 04/12/1994] [Revised: 07/22/1994] [Accepted: 07/22/1994] [Indexed: 06/02/2023]
Abstract
: The effect of the surfactant LAS was investigated on chironomid emergence using six outdoor artificial channels. The concentrations of LAS were mostly between 1 and 2 mgl(-1) in the three treated channels. Chironomus yoshimatsui, Cricotopus tamapullus, Eukiefferiella coerescens, Eukiefferiella sp. and Thienemanniella majuscula were the major chironomids obtained with emergence traps. The number of midges trapped did not differ significantly between the treatment and the control for either of the species. On the other hand, the ratios of midges failing to emerge to the total midges trapped was significantly higher in the treatment than in the control for all of the species. The results show that chironomids emergence is difficult as a result of LAS treatment probably due to the lowered surface tension.

Takamura K, Hayashi K, Ishinishi N, Yamada T, Sugioka Y. Evaluation of carcinogenicity and chronic toxicity associated with orthopedic implants in mice. JOURNAL OF BIOMEDICAL MATERIALS RESEARCH 1994; 28:583-9. [PMID: 8027098 DOI: 10.1002/jbm.820280508] [Citation(s) in RCA: 104] [Impact Index Per Article: 3.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 01/28/2023]
Abstract
The carcinogenicity and chronic toxicity of 316L stainless steel, nickel, Ti-6A1-4V, hydroxyapatite (HA)-coated Ti-6A1-4V, aluminum oxide containing yttrium oxide, and zirconium oxide containing yttrium oxide were evaluated by implanting solid rods of each material in the thigh muscle of C57BL/6N mice for 24 months. Nickel alloy showed high carcinogenic and toxic potencies, whereas other materials showed no evidence of them. Tumors retaining nickel alloys were malignant fibrous histiocytoma or fibrosarcoma. In some cases, lymphomata that seemed to develop spontaneously were found around the implants because lymphocytes were known to accumulate in chronic inflammatory lesions, and this phenomenon also might be applied to lymphoma.

Matsubara C, Yokoi Y, Nakamichi N, Takamura K. [Spectrophotometric determination of uric acid in serum using a titanium (IV)-porphyrin complex]. YAKUGAKU ZASSHI 1994; 114:48-53. [PMID: 8133459 DOI: 10.1248/yakushi1947.114.1_48]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/29/2023]
Abstract
Aqueous solution of oxo[5,10,15,20-tetra(4-pyridyl)porphyrinato]titanium (IV) complex, a Ti-TPyP reagent, was found to be very useful for the spectrophotometric determination of hydrogen peroxide. The reagent (lambda max 432 nm) reacts with hydrogen peroxide to form a monoperoxocomplex, resulting in a significant decrease of the absorbance at 432 nm. The decrease (delta A) in absorbance was proportional to the concentration of hydrogen peroxide. The Ti-TPyP reagent was successfully applied to the assay of uric acid in the serum, using uricase to produce hydrogen peroxide through enzymatic oxidation. Using only 5 microliters serum, a linear relationship was obtained between delta A and uric acid concentration in the serum ranging from 5 x 10(-6) to 1 x 10(-3) M. The apparent molar delta A of uric acid was 2.2 x 10(5) M-1 cm-1. The relative standard deviation of repeated runs (n = 8) was 2.8% at 3.77 x 10(-4) M uric acid. The analytical recovery of uric acid (5 x 10(-4) M) added to the serum was 96.8 to 105.0%. No pre-concentration and deproteinization were required to determine uric acid in the serum by the present method because of the high sensitivity and selectivity of the Ti-TPyP reagent for hydrogen peroxide.

Matsubara C, Izumi S, Takamura K, Yoshioka H, Mori Y. Determination of trace amounts of phosphate in water after preconcentration using a thermally reversible polymer. Analyst 1993; 118:553-6. [PMID: 8323047 DOI: 10.1039/an9931800553] [Citation(s) in RCA: 15] [Impact Index Per Article: 0.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/29/2023]
Abstract
A method for concentrating and determining phosphate in natural waters, using poly(N-isopropylacrylamide) (PNIPAAm); a thermally reversible polymer, is described. Poly(N-isopropylacrylamide) is soluble in water below 31 degrees C but shrinks abruptly on heating above 31 degrees C, becoming insoluble. With phase separation of PNIPAAm from aqueous solution at 45 degrees C, a molybdophosphate-Malachite Green aggregate (P-Mo-MG), formed by reaction of a Mo-MG reagent, obtained by mixing ammonium molybdate and Malachite Green, was incorporated in PNIPAAm and the resulting solid stuck to the walls of the reaction vessel. After discarding the supernatant solution by decantation, the P-Mo-MG aggregate was dissolved in a small volume of methylcellosolve together with PNIPAAm. The absorbance (lambda max = 627 nm) was proportional to the concentration of phosphate with an apparent molar absorptivity of 2.6 x 10(4) m2 mol-1. This method makes possible the rapid determination of trace amounts of phosphate in water using simple apparatus. The detection limit was 2 nmol dm-3 of phosphate. The method was successfully applied to the determination of phosphate in natural water samples such as tap water, mineral water and rain water.
